Transaction 80eabe93dc0aeebcff0eb3d203c671562fa3a434d99587e1fb33cfe98aef0631
1 Input
1 Output
-
80eabe93dc0aeebcff0eb3d203c671562fa3a434d99587e1fb33cfe98aef0631:0
- value
- 91532550
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8ed9170e11b20fb045a4a56a190fe5108f85a7b
- address
- bc1qhrkezu8prvs0kpz6fft2ry872yy0sknmv5h0z4